Do more great work : stop the busywork, and start the work that matters

Available Formats:

Details:

  • Author: Bungay Stanier, Michael
    Summary:

    An inspiration book uses twelve short, visual exercises that provoke thought and help the reader to figure out how to do more "great work"--The type of creative work that moves a business forward.

    Contents:
    • Laying the foundation. Introduction: Before you get going ; Where are you now?
    • Seeds of your great work. What's great? ; What are you like at your best? ; Who's great?
    • Uncovering your great work. What's calling you? ; What's broken? ; What's required?
    • Pick a project. What's the best choice?
    • Create new possibilities. What's possible? ; What's the right ending? ; How courageous are you?
    • Your great work plan. What will you do? ; What support do you need? ; What's the next step?
    • Continuing your great work journey. Lost your great work mojo?
    Genre: Business and economics, Self-help publications
